Understanding Le Creuset Cookware: A Foundation of Quality
At its heart, Le Creuset cookware is defined by its primary material: cast iron. This robust metal has been a culinary staple for centuries, prized for its ability to absorb, retain, and distribute heat incredibly effectively. Unlike lighter metals that react quickly to temperature changes, cast iron offers a steady, even heat that is crucial for many cooking techniques, from developing deep crusts on bread to slow-simmering hearty stews.
What sets Le Creuset apart is its signature enamel coating. This durable, non-porous glass finish is fused to the cast iron at extremely high temperatures, creating a smooth, impermeable surface. The enamel serves multiple purposes: it protects the cast iron from rust, makes the cookware incredibly easy to clean, eliminates the need for seasoning (common with bare cast iron), and provides the distinctive, vibrant colors that Le Creuset is famous for. Internally, most Le Creuset pieces feature a light-colored enamel, which makes it easier to monitor food as it cooks, preventing burning and allowing for precise browning.
What Makes Le Creuset Induction Compatible?
The compatibility of Le Creuset with induction technology hinges entirely on the fundamental properties of cast iron. Induction cooktops operate on the principle of electromagnetic induction. They contain copper coils that, when electricity flows through them, generate an oscillating magnetic field. This magnetic field needs to interact with a specific type of metal in the cookware to create heat.
For cookware to work on an induction hob, its base must be ferromagnetic, meaning it contains iron and is therefore magnetic. Cast iron, by its very nature, is highly ferromagnetic. This inherent property makes all Le Creuset cast iron cookware, regardless of its age or specific product line, perfectly suited for induction cooking. The enamel coating does not interfere with this magnetic interaction; it simply provides a protective and aesthetic layer over the working metal.
The Role of Cast Iron in Induction Heating
When a Le Creuset cast iron pot or pan is placed on an induction zone and the cooktop is activated, the magnetic field penetrates the base of the cookware. This induces eddy currents within the cast iron itself. These currents meet resistance within the metal, and this electrical resistance is converted directly into heat. Crucially, the heat is generated directly within the base of the pan, not on the cooktop surface.
This direct heating mechanism offers several advantages when combined with cast iron:
- Exceptional Efficiency: Virtually all of the energy generated by the induction hob is transferred to the pan, with minimal heat lost to the surrounding air.
- Rapid Heating: Cast iron, despite its mass, heats up quickly on induction due to the direct energy transfer.
- Sustained Heat: Once heated, the inherent thermal mass and heat retention capabilities of cast iron ensure a stable and consistent cooking temperature, which is ideal for searing, braising, and deep frying.

Induction Cooktops Explained: How They Work and Their Advantages
Induction cooking represents a significant leap forward in kitchen technology, fundamentally changing how heat is delivered to cookware. Unlike traditional electric radiant cooktops, which use resistive heating elements to warm a glass surface, or gas cooktops, which rely on an open flame, induction cooktops generate heat through magnetism.
Beneath the smooth ceramic glass surface of an induction hob are electromagnetic coils. When the cooktop is turned on and a ferromagnetic pot or pan is placed on a burner, an alternating electric current flows through these coils, creating an oscillating magnetic field. This magnetic field penetrates the base of the cookware, inducing an electrical current within the metal of the pan itself. The resistance of the pan's material to this induced current generates heat directly and instantly in the cookware. The cooktop surface itself remains relatively cool, heating only indirectly from the residual heat of the pan.
Efficiency and Precision
The direct heating method of induction offers unparalleled efficiency. Because heat is generated within the pan, not transferred from a burner element or flame, very little energy is wasted. This translates to faster cooking times and lower energy consumption compared to conventional electric or gas cooktops. Boiling water, for instance, can happen significantly quicker on an induction hob.
Beyond speed, induction cooktops offer extraordinary precision in temperature control. The magnetic field can be adjusted almost instantly, providing immediate response to changes in heat settings. This allows for fine-tuned adjustments, similar to gas but often with even greater accuracy, making it easier to maintain a gentle simmer, quickly bring liquids to a boil, or achieve specific temperatures for delicate sauces or deep-frying.
Safety and Cleanup
One of the most appealing aspects of induction cooking is its enhanced safety profile. Since the cooktop surface itself does not generate heat, it remains relatively cool to the touch (heating only from the pan's residual heat). This significantly reduces the risk of accidental burns. Additionally, because the cooking zone only activates when suitable cookware is present, there's no wasted heat or "always-on" element to worry about.
Cleanup is also dramatically simplified. Spills, boilovers, or splashes that occur during cooking do not burn onto the cooktop surface because it doesn't get hot enough to cook them on. Instead, they remain cool and can be easily wiped away with a damp cloth or sponge, even during cooking. Compatibility Confirmed: Using Le Creuset on Induction
For anyone considering purchasing a Le Creuset piece or already owning one and contemplating an induction cooktop upgrade, rest assured: all Le Creuset enameled cast iron cookware is fully compatible with induction cooktops. This includes their Dutch ovens, casseroles, skillets, grill pans, and specialty pieces crafted from their signature cast iron.
The widespread confusion or concern often stems from the fact that not all cookware works on induction. Many older aluminum, copper, or glass pots and pans lack the necessary ferromagnetic base. However, Le Creuset's core material, cast iron, is inherently magnetic, making it perfectly suited for this modern cooking technology. There's no special "induction-ready" version of Le Creuset cast iron; if it's cast iron from Le Creuset, it will work.
Identifying Induction-Ready Le Creuset
While the simplest rule of thumb is that any Le Creuset cast iron product is induction compatible, you can perform a quick check if you're ever in doubt, especially with other brands or materials. The definitive test for induction compatibility is a magnet test: if a magnet sticks firmly to the bottom of the pan, it will work on an induction cooktop. Since Le Creuset cast iron is made of iron, a magnet will always adhere to it.
Newer cookware from various brands often features a symbol of a coiled wire or a horizontal zig-zag line, indicating induction compatibility. While you might occasionally see this symbol on Le Creuset packaging or product descriptions, it's often omitted from the cookware itself because its cast iron nature intrinsically confirms its suitability, making a specific symbol redundant for those familiar with the material.

Temperature Control and Heat Management
Induction cooktops are known for their speed and precision. This means that Le Creuset pans will heat up much faster than on other cooktop types. It's crucial to adjust your heating approach accordingly:
- Avoid Overheating: Never preheat an empty Le Creuset pot or pan on high heat. The rapid temperature increase can lead to thermal shock, potentially causing the enamel to crack or craze (fine hairline cracks). Cast iron, once hot, retains heat extremely well, making sustained high heat unnecessary for most tasks.
- Gentle Preheating: Always begin heating on a low to medium setting. Allow the pan to gradually warm up for a few minutes. This allows the cast iron to absorb and distribute heat evenly across its entire surface, preventing hot spots and protecting the enamel.
- Reduce Heat Settings: Once your Le Creuset pan is hot, you'll often find that you can reduce the heat setting on your induction hob compared to what you might use on gas or electric, as the pan's excellent heat retention will maintain the desired temperature with less energy input.
- Add Liquids/Fats: For dry cooking methods, always add a small amount of oil, butter, or liquid to the pan before heating, especially when preheating. This helps to conduct heat and protect the enamel.
Avoiding Overheating and Thermal Shock
Thermal shock is the rapid change in temperature that can stress and damage the enamel coating on your Le Creuset. To prevent this:
- Never place a very hot pan directly into cold water. Always allow the pan to cool down naturally on a trivet or the cooktop surface before cleaning.
- Avoid extremely high heat settings for prolonged periods, especially if the pan is dry. While searing might require higher heat, ensure you have food or oil in the pan, and monitor it closely.
- Do not add cold liquids or ice to a searing hot pan without extreme caution. While sometimes necessary for deglazing, doing so too quickly or with very large volumes can induce shock. It's often better to remove the pan from the heat momentarily before adding cold liquids.
Proper Pan Sizing and Placement
For optimal performance on an induction cooktop, ensure your Le Creuset cookware is appropriately sized and placed:
- Match Pan to Zone: Use a burner zone that is roughly the same size as the base of your Le Creuset pan. If the pan is too small for the zone, the induction element may not activate or may not heat efficiently. If the pan is too large, the outer edges may not heat as evenly.
- Center the Pan: Always place your Le Creuset pan squarely in the center of the induction zone. This ensures that the magnetic field is distributed evenly across the base of the pan, promoting consistent heating.
- Booster Functions: Many induction cooktops have a "boost" or "power" function. Use these sparingly and for short durations (e.g., to rapidly boil water). Avoid using them for sustained cooking or for preheating empty pans, as they deliver maximum power and can quickly overheat the cookware.
Utensil Choices
To protect the delicate enamel interior of your Le Creuset cookware, especially with the high efficiency of induction, choose your cooking utensils wisely:
- Recommended Materials: Opt for silicone, wood, or heat-resistant plastic utensils. These materials are gentle on the enamel and will not scratch or chip the surface.
- Avoid Metal: While metal utensils are generally not recommended for enameled cast iron, they can be particularly problematic with induction's powerful heat. Hard metal spatulas or whisks can scrape and damage the enamel, potentially leading to chipping or dulling over time. If using metal, ensure it's a very gentle, rounded edge, and use with extreme care.

What if My Le Creuset Isn't Heating Evenly?
While Le Creuset cast iron is renowned for its even heat distribution once hot, you might occasionally notice what appears to be uneven heating on an induction cooktop. Several factors could contribute to this:
- Initial Heating Phase: Cast iron, despite its efficiency on induction, still takes a few minutes to fully absorb and distribute heat across its entire mass. If you've just started heating, give it more time. Gentle preheating on medium-low for 5-10 minutes is often necessary for larger pieces like Dutch ovens to achieve truly even temperatures throughout the base and sides.
- Pan Placement: Ensure the Le Creuset pan is perfectly centered on the induction zone and that the base diameter closely matches the zone's size. An off-center pan or one that is significantly smaller or larger than the zone can lead to less uniform heating.
- Cooktop Zone Irregularities: Some induction cooktops, particularly older or entry-level models, might have less consistent heat delivery across their zones. If you suspect this, try the pan on a different burner.
- Warped Pan Base (Rare): While extremely uncommon for Le Creuset due to its robust construction, a severely warped pan base (perhaps from extreme thermal shock or manufacturing defect) could prevent full contact with the magnetic field, leading to uneven heating. You can check for flatness by placing the pan on a perfectly flat surface and observing if it rocks.
Addressing Humming or Buzzing Noises
It is perfectly normal for induction cooktops to produce some noise, such as a low hum, buzz, or a slight clicking sound, especially when using cast iron cookware. These sounds are a natural byproduct of the electromagnetic process:
- Magnetic Vibrations: The oscillating magnetic field causes the ferromagnetic material in the cookware (your Le Creuset cast iron) to vibrate at a high frequency. These vibrations are usually very subtle but can be audible as a hum or buzz.
- Power Level: The intensity of the noise can vary with the power level you've selected. Higher power settings often lead to more pronounced sounds.
- Pan Composition: Different cookware materials and construction can produce varying levels of noise. Cast iron, being a dense, solid material, might resonate differently than multi-ply stainless steel.
- No Cause for Concern: A humming or buzzing sound is not an indication of a problem with your Le Creuset cookware or your induction cooktop. It's simply the sound of the technology at work. If the noise becomes excessively loud or unusual, consult your cooktop's manual or a technician.
Protecting Your Induction Cooktop Surface
While the ceramic glass surface of induction cooktops is durable, Le Creuset cookware, being heavy cast iron, requires careful handling to prevent scratches or damage:
- Lift, Don't Slide: Always lift your Le Creuset pots and pans completely off the cooktop surface when moving them. Never drag or slide them, as the rough base of cast iron (even enameled) can scratch the glass.
- Clean Bottoms: Ensure the bottom of your Le Creuset pan is clean and free of any debris, salt crystals, or food particles before placing it on the cooktop. Even tiny particles can act as abrasives if the pan is slid.
- Use a Mat (Optional): For extra protection, especially with very heavy pieces or if you're particularly concerned about scratches, you can place a thin, heat-resistant silicone mat between the Le Creuset pan and the induction cooktop. Ensure the mat is specifically designed for induction use, as some materials might interfere with the magnetic field or melt under heat. Many induction cooktops work perfectly fine through a thin silicone mat, offering a protective buffer.
- Prompt Cleanup: Wipe up any spills on the induction surface immediately. While they won't burn on, liquids or sugary substances left to dry can be harder to remove later.

Cleaning Enamel Surfaces
The enameled surface of Le Creuset is designed for easy cleaning, but certain practices will protect its integrity:
- Cool Completely Before Cleaning: This is perhaps the most critical rule, especially after high-heat cooking on induction. Exposing a very hot pan to cold water can induce thermal shock, leading to enamel cracking or crazing. Always allow your Le Creuset to cool down to room temperature before washing.
- Warm Soapy Water: Use warm water and a mild dishwashing liquid. A soft sponge, nylon scrubber, or Le Creuset's specially designed cleaning brushes are ideal. Avoid abrasive pads like steel wool, metal scouring pads, or harsh chemical cleaners, as these can scratch or dull the enamel finish.
- For Stubborn Food: If food is stuck, resist the urge to scrape aggressively. Instead, fill the pan with warm water and a small amount of dish soap, bring it to a gentle simmer on a low induction setting for 10-15 minutes (ensuring not to boil dry), then let it cool. The food should loosen and be easier to remove with a soft sponge. For very stubborn stains, Le Creuset offers specialized cleaning products that are safe for their enamel.
- Rinse and Dry Thoroughly: After washing, rinse the pan completely to remove all soap residue. Then, dry it immediately and thoroughly with a clean cloth. This prevents water spots and protects any exposed cast iron (like the rim of a Dutch oven) from rust.
Storing Your Cookware
Correct storage not only keeps your kitchen organized but also protects your valuable Le Creuset pieces:
- Ensure Dryness: Always store your Le Creuset cookware completely dry. Any residual moisture, particularly around the exposed cast iron rims or edges, can lead to rust formation over time.
- Prevent Chipping: When stacking Le Creuset pieces, especially inside each other, place pan protectors, felt pads, or even a dish towel between them. This prevents the enamel from chipping or scratching due to contact with other hard surfaces.
- Accessible Storage: Due to their weight, store Le Creuset pieces in easily accessible cabinets or drawers, preferably at waist height or below, to avoid straining yourself when lifting them.
